Sluzigers (e.a.) » Andries Nathans (± 1705-± 1773)

Personal data Andries Nathans 

  • He was born about 1705.
  • Occupations:
    • slager.Source 1
    • winkelier, manufacturier.Source 2
      uit meerdere momberrekeningen blijkt dat Andries Nathan stoffen levert
  • Religion: Joods.Source 3
  • Resident starting 1764: Fortresse, Zwartsluis.Source 4
    Kerkstraat, halfscheid.
    Koopt andere helft 29-03-1764 van Hans Monis en cons. voor f 461-10.
    Overdracht in 1768 (HCO Voluntaire zaken 1763-1767/320)
    Dat deel behoorde eerst toe aan de erven burg. Jan Eggen.
  • He died about 1773 in Zwartsluis.Source 5
    in akte 20-12-1773: 'Hester Jesaias, weduwe van Andries Nathan'

Household of Andries Nathans

He is married to Hester Jesaias.

They got married about 1730.


Child(ren):

  1. Sara Andries Nathan  ± 1730-< 1801 
  2. Rebecque Andries Nathan  ± 1740-???? 


Notes about Andries Nathans

Burger Zwartsluis 1738
29-12-1738 Andris Natan Smous op rekening ontvangen van f 2
26-12-1745 Andries Nattan de Jode heft het restant van zijn burgerregt bt f 6

VT48: fortresse 1787
Huisgezin: Andries Natans en Hester Salomons.
Kinderen boven 10 jaar: Sara.
Kinderen beneden 10 jaar: Rebecque.
